Super Lloyd wrote:
Log are also in a file.. But it's easier to read in the console (just click on it) and easier to update the server (just stop, copy files, and restart)
Under *nix there is the command tail and graphical or non graphical derivatives; under Windows there are similar utilities (my favourite is baretail). They allow you to "follow" files as they're written and the graphical utilities often have an integrated filtering system to automatically format strings that match a certain criteria (e.g you can put on red background all the strings containing the word "error").
